Title:
Innovative Acoustic Techniques for Studying New Materials and New Developments in Solid State Physics.

Abstract:
The goals of this project involve the use of innovative acoustic techniques to study new materials and new developments in solid state physics. Major accomplishments include a the submission of a Phys. Rev. Lett. paper on the use of resonant ultrasound spectroscopy RUS to determine the isotropy of a quasicrystal, b the identification of a problem with the RUS analysis technique, c the construction of a major facility for the study of fracture, and d the preparation of a draft of a paper on a resonant photoacoustic technique.
